It should be easy to guess the print orientation for most of these parts. The only difficult one is the oddly-shaped front corner assembly. There's one particularly flat face on the part that has no fillets on the corners; this is the face that was designed to be on the print bed.
You should use **100% infill** for these parts and at least **4 perimeters/walls** (for screw hole durability). Parts printed with 0.2mm layer height look fantastic but 0.24mm is several hours faster.
